WebJul 16, 2024 · The number 220 next to a duplex indicates it’s a 220-volt outlet, commonly used for appliances that require 220 volts, like ovens and dryers. Finally, if you see a square around a duplex or a quad (that is an outlet with four sockets) that indicates it’s a floor receptacle. 2. Lights and fans. WebClick Plant Layout, and then click Create.
